I am a highly skilled and dedicated Geomatic Engineer with extensive expertise in surveying, mapping and geospatial technologies. My strong academic background includes a Bachelor of Science in Geomatic Engineering and Geospatial Information Systems from Jomo Kenyatta University of Agriculture and Technology. Currently, I’m pursuing a Master of Arts in Environment and Natural Resources Law at the University of Nairobi, further solidifying my commitment to sustainable practices within my field.
Since 2016, I’ve had the privilege of leading Geosurveys and Geospatial Information Limited as both its Managing Director and Project Manager. Our consulting firm specializes in surveying and mapping services across Kenya and East Africa. Under my leadership, the firm has seen significant growth, expanding our offerings to include cadastral and engineering surveys, GIS & Remote Sensing, urban and regional planning and environmental consulting.
I’ve had the opportunity to successfully lead numerous high-impact projects, demonstrating my capabilities in diverse areas such as cadastral surveying and titling of land parcels across Kenya, sectional surveys, engineering surveys for utility designs (like drainage and roads), mapping of waste recyclers for waste management and developing GIS-based spatial plans for agricultural resilience.
I am a registered full member of the Institution of Surveyors of Kenya. I am widely recognized for my technical proficiency, strong leadership and innovative approach to geospatial solutions. My work frequently involves collaboration with government ministries, international organizations, and private sector clients, all contributing to sustainable development and efficient land management.
